As Quality Incoming Inspections Engineer you are expected to be able to perform assignments independently by applying Good Manufacturing Practices in all areas of responsibility to ensure our customers receive the highest possible quality products.

This position is responsible for Incoming Inspection activities, interactions with internal customers to ensure parts are inspected in a timely manner in a FDA 21 QSR 820 and ISO 13485 regulated environment.

You will need to perform all assigned duties and conduct business in a professional manner.

What You will Do :

  • Design, generate, implement and maintain quality assurance and quality control protocols, standard operating procedures, and methods for inspecting and processing materials into partially finished or finished products.
  • Provide engineering support for designing and conducting research / technical projects and contributing to the identification of appropriate methods and procedures for inspecting, testing, and evaluating the precision and accuracy of production processes, production equipment and finished products
  • Assist engineering in evaluating and defining requirements for automated manufacturing and testing integrated systems and processes
  • Provide engineering support to manufacturing and conduct the evaluation and disposition of nonconforming product.
  • Spend time on the manufacturing floor to determine process improvements, participate in investigations, root cause analyses, corrective action planning, implementation activities and interfacing with all cross functional departments to increase product quality using recognized Six Sigma and Lean methodologies.
  • Ensure compliance with internal and external safety, quality, and regulatory standards requirements (e.g. Food and Drug Administration, International Organization for Standardization) by reviewing and approving product and quality system changes with Engineering and Manufacturing
  • Participate in Quality Review Boards, perform data analysis using appropriate statistical tools and techniques to identify trends, develop technical investigation plans, and recommend updates or changes to quality standards and procedures, when necessary.
  • Execute New Product Introduction / Design Transfer activities in characterizing manufacturing processes for parts / components in development to ensure smooth transition from Research & Development to manufacturing, including participation and leadership of the development of equipment and process validation requirements (Failure Modes and Effects Analysis, Installation Qualification, Operational Qualification, Performance Qualification), using appropriate statistical tools and techniques.
  • May be involved in / lead activities related to the implementation and effectiveness of the equipment calibration program, such as : authoring, revising and maintaining equipment related procedures, work instructions and forms;
  • creating, modifying and calibration requirements; assisting cross-functional engineering groups in investigating equipment non-conformances and out of tolerance results;

leading and / or contributing to system and process improvement projects; etc.

What You will have :

  • Bachelor's degree (or equivalent experience) and 3 years of related experience or Master's Degree with 1 year of related experience.
  • Ability to prioritize tasks to meet commitments.
  • Knowledge of programming of multi-sensor CMM's (OGP Zone 3 software a plus).
  • Ability to work independently and manage priorities and workflow in a rapidly changing environment.
  • Ability to understand ASME Y14.5 GD&T
  • Ability to support an environment of changing priorities.
  • Good written and verbal communication.
  • Good organizational skills.

Technical Skillset :

  • Knowledge of various measurement techniques and systems, including mechanical, electrical, and optical measurements.
  • Skills in calibrating and validating measurement instruments and systems to ensure accuracy and compliance with standards.
  • Expertise in precision engineering, which involves designing and maintaining equipment with very tight tolerances.
  • Proficiency in analyzing measurement data and statistical methods to interpret results and assess measurement uncertainty.
  • Familiarity with national and international measurement standards (e.g., ISO, NIST) and compliance requirements.
